Mesothelioma Claim

A mesothelioma claim is a means of obtaining compensation for asbestos-related losses. Family members of victims can be awarded financial compensation through the verdict of a jury, a negotiated settlement or the VA claim or asbestos trust fund award.

Compensation can help cover the costs of cancer treatment and provide financial support. It also assists families with other expenses associated with this illness.

Workers are entitled to compensation

Workers compensation insurance is a type of insurance that provides monetary benefits to those who are injured at work. This type of benefit may pay for medical expenses and lost wages. However, it does not usually include compensation for pain and suffering or punitive damages. Additionally, certain states limit the time that a person is able to file for workers' compensation.

Lawyers who specialize in mesothelioma may assist patients and their families apply for benefits. They can also assist patients understand the various types of compensation they are eligible for. This includes personal injury lawsuits, asbestos trust funds and workers' compensation.

The majority of patients with mesothelioma can sue for personal injuries against asbestos companies who exposed them to the cancer. The majority of lawsuits fall in two categories: economic and noneconomic damages. The financial awards in the first category are based upon the cost of treatment, the loss of income, and expenses documented associated with a mesothelioma diagnosis. Noneconomic damages however, are awarded to compensate a plaintiff for their physical and emotional stress, loss of enjoyment of life and other intangible losses.

Personal injury lawsuits

Mesothelioma sufferers can bring a personal injury lawsuit against the companies who exposed them to asbestos. These lawsuits are designed to hold these companies accountable for their negligence. These lawsuits may also be able to compensate for medical expenses, lost wages and other losses. In some states the estate of a deceased mesothelioma litigation sufferer can pursue their personal injury lawsuit.

In the mesothelioma lawsuit process, victims will work with experienced attorneys who will assist them in locating evidence of asbestos exposure through their past employers. The plaintiff will be required to collect documents, such as medical records, a history of work as well as the testimony of co-workers and family members. This information will be used to determine the claim's value.

After a mesothelioma lawsuit is filed, defendants has a certain amount of time to respond. This time frame varies by state, and the defendant can either settle with the plaintiff out of court or refute the claim, which will initiate the trial process.

If the defendant is unable to settle with the plaintiff the defendant will be required to pay a specific amount to the victim. This payment is known as an award of compensation. This money is typically awarded in a lump sum, and can be used to pay medical bills as well as loss of income funeral expenses, and other expenses. Mesothelioma awards can also include non-economic damages like pain and discomfort and loss of consortium.

Although there have been few class action lawsuits, the majority mesothelioma cases are handled in individual lawsuits. However, some of these cases could be merged into a multidistrict lawsuit, or MDL, for greater effectiveness.

Trust funds

If asbestos exposure victims suffer from an asbestos-related illness they might be able to get compensation from trust funds. These funds are available through companies who have filed for bankruptcy. It is, however, essential to seek legal advice. Lawyers are knowledgeable about the nuances of mesothelioma trust funds and will ensure that their clients receive the most compensation possible.

In addition to mesothelioma, the other asbestos-related illnesses can also be suitable to receive compensation from these trusts. These funds can be used to pay for treatment costs, funeral expenses and lost wages. These funds can also cover the pain and suffering damages. These benefits are provided by trusts on a first-in second-out basis, which means that those who first file claims will receive the highest amount of compensation.

Asbestos lawsuits are complex and require extensive research, so it is important to consult with a lawyer prior to filing. Lawyers who have expertise in mesothelioma will assist you navigate the law and deadlines. They can also assist in locating medical records necessary for the claim.

The amount you are paid will depend on your disease and your history of exposure. Trusts set payment percentages to preserve enough money to pay future victims. These percentages are determined by the assumption that each disease will have a standard award value. They may be adjusted if the financial situation of a trust changes.

Disability benefits

Mesothelioma compensation can assist patients and their families pay for living expenses household bills, lost wages, medical care and other expenses that are that are associated with the disease. It can also provide financial security in the case of a patient's death. Three main types of mesothelioma compensation are trust funds, lawsuits and settlements. An experienced mesothelioma attorney can assist victims to receive the most amount of compensation within the time frame that is reasonable.

If a mesothelioma patient is able to meet the SSDI eligibility requirements they will be required to submit medical documentation supporting their diagnosis. The most reliable evidence is an x-ray test that can identify cancerous cells using biopsy. Other documents that could be used to prove mesothelioma include hospital reports, doctor notes, and statements from relatives.

Before awarding disability benefits, the SSA will also evaluate the prognosis of a patient and assess their capacity to work. If a mesothelioma patient is unable to continue working then they are entitled to receive monthly disability checks. These benefits are based upon the average lifetime earnings they contributed to Social Security. Mesothelioma patients could also be eligible for state-based disability and additional assistance that is not funded by Social Security.
